Synopsis

Because of their smaller, rapidly growing bodies, babies, children, and adolescents are at higher risk from exposure to environmental hazards. This guide provides essential information to help parents protect their children from toxins where they live, learn, and play. It includes information on food and water safety, air pollution, sun protection, lead, radiation, and pesticides that children may encounter at home, at school, or in the community. Broader issues such as climate change are also addressed. The Q&A format makes the expert guidance of the American Academy of Pediatrics accessible to parents.

About the Author

Ruth A. Etzel, MD, PhD, FAAP, is a pediatrician, an environmental epidemiologist, and a preventive medicine specialist who previously led the World Health Organization activities to protect children from environmental hazards. She is the editor of Pediatric Environmental Health, the American Academy of Pediatrics handbook for pediatricians. Sophie J. Balk, MD, FAAP, is a general pediatrician at The Children's Hospital at Montefiore and a professor of pediatrics at the Albert Einstein College of Medicine in Bronx, NY. She is the associate editor of Pediatric Environmental Health.
